What to Consider When Buying
Think about your desk height and room layout first—measure clearance to confirm it tucks away. Check the 250-pound limit against your weight plus any shared use. Durability shows in the metal base and certifications, but expect some initial firmness in the cushion that softens slightly with use.
- Armless means no side rests, a trade-off for space but fine for desk-huggers.
- PU leather cleans easily but might crease over time in humid spots.
- Avoid mistaking low-back height for full recline; it’s for upright tasks.
- Common errors include ignoring wheel type for your floor (swivel works on most) or skipping height tests pre-purchase.
- Budget for under-desk mats if floors scratch easily.

Care & Maintenance Tips
Insights build from daily handling—small habits keep it functional longer.
- Wipe PU leather with damp cloth weekly; avoids buildup from desk dust.
- Adjust height monthly to even cylinder wear, preventing uneven sinks.
- Vacuum base wheels quarterly; pulls out lint that slows swivel over time.
- Spot-test cleaners first—mild soap suffices, no harsh chemicals.
- Store upright if unused weeks; prevents cushion compression.
